The Evolution Of Fire Fighter Telephones: A Vital Tool For Emergency Communication

Fire fighters are often the unsung heroes of our society, risking their lives to save others in times of crisis. In order to effectively carry out their duties, firefighters rely on a wide array of equipment and tools to assist them in their missions. One such tool that has proven to be an essential component in firefighting operations is the fire fighter telephone.

The fire fighter telephone, also known as an emergency phone or fire alarm box, is a specialized communication device typically located in buildings and public spaces. These telephones serve as a direct line of communication between the occupants of a building and the local fire department in case of an emergency. When activated, the fire fighter telephone automatically alerts the fire department of a potential fire or other emergency situation, enabling a swift response from first responders.

The history of fire fighter telephones dates back to the early 20th century when the first fire alarm boxes were installed in cities across the United States. These boxes were typically located on street corners and outside buildings, providing a means for citizens to quickly report a fire to the fire department. In the event of an emergency, a passerby could simply open the box and pull a lever to activate the alarm, signaling the need for immediate assistance.

Over time, advancements in technology have led to the development of more sophisticated fire fighter telephones. Modern fire alarm boxes are equipped with integrated communication systems that allow for two-way communication between the caller and the fire department. In addition to alerting authorities of an emergency, these telephones can also provide vital information such as the location of the incident and the number of occupants in the building, helping to streamline the emergency response process.
